Understanding Industrial Blower Systems

Industrial blower systems are mechanical devices designed to move air and gases through a system. They are commonly utilized in manufacturing plants, warehouses, and various industrial facilities. These blowers function by generating airflow that can effectively remove pollutants, provide cooling, and ensure the consistent flow of materials within production lines.

The Mechanics of Industrial Blowers

At their core, industrial blower systems operate on fundamental mechanical principles. They can be categorized based on their operating mechanism:

  • Positive Displacement Blowers: These blowers move a definite volume of air with each cycle. They are ideal for applications requiring consistent air pressure.
  • Centrifugal Blowers: Utilizing centrifugal force, these blowers increase the air's velocity and then convert this velocity into pressure. They are widely used in high-flow applications.

Key Applications of Industrial Blower Systems

Industrial blower systems find utility in a diverse range of industries. Here are some key applications:

1. Manufacturing

In manufacturing, blowers are crucial for:

  • Cooling: Systems help in cooling machinery, which increases efficiency and prolongs equipment life.
  • Drying: They are used to dry products post-manufacturing, ensuring quality and preventing spoilage.

2. Agriculture

In agriculture, these systems assist in:

  • Ventilation: Maintaining optimal growing conditions in greenhouses.
  • Pest Control: Activating insect deterrents through targeted airflow.

3. Food Processing

In the food industry, industrial blower systems are essential for:

  • Material Handling: Efficiently moving bulk food products throughout processing plants.
  • Packaging: Ensuring packages are free of contaminants through air filtration.

4. HVAC Systems

Blowers are fundamental in HVAC systems for:

  • Heating: Distributing warm air across spaces during winter.
  • Cooling: Facilitating air conditioning systems for summer comfort.

Choosing the Right Industrial Blower System

Selecting the appropriate industrial blower system is critical for optimizing performance. Here are factors to consider:

1. Application Requirements

Identify the specific needs of your application. For example, determine whether you need a blower for high-pressure applications or one that balances pressure and flow.

2. Energy Efficiency

Look for blowers that offer energy-efficient solutions. Higher efficiency can significantly reduce operating costs.

3. Noise Levels

Consider the operational noise of the blower. Quiet systems are preferable, especially in settings like food processing or healthcare.

4. Maintenance Needs

Select systems that require minimal maintenance to prevent unexpected downtimes and ensure longevity.
